          • S Offline
            sdetweil @banbutcher
            last edited by Apr 17, 2020, 1:47 AM

            @banbutcher is dataFile an array of filenames? then yes, you’ll need a loop.
            so, you are moving part of name a, to a new array
            then part of name b to the next slot in the array

            array.push(item)
            adds item to the end of the array

            name_of_array =[] initializes name_of_array to be an empty array

            then u will need to format the array of partial names

            var x = name_of_array.join(separator)
            will turn the array into x, a string with separator between the names
